Have2004 intrepid shows engine light and error codes po340-& po344

Code po 340 no camshaft position sensor signal at powertrain control module and code po344 rationality error detected for intermittent loss of camshaft position sensor circuit. hope this will help you!!!!

I have a Honda Accord 2004 with a code PO339, PO113 &PO344. can you assist in advice to solve these problems

p0339 is crank shaft position sensor related error. you need to be sure that its wiring is not damaged and it is not shorted somehow. if it is broken or getting broken, car may stall, or wont start att all.

p0113 is for intake air tempoerature sensor errors. that sensor measures air ehich enters the engine. it is least important. its effect may not be noticable when weather is not extremely cold.

p0334 is for knock sensor on engine. it prevent predetonation due to ignition conditions appear. it is felt when engine is under load like climbing, and engine speed is low. check for wires if it is ok replace sensor.

we can tell that temperature sensor is not directly effects other sensors.
but knock sensor and crank position sensor is to important for engine. if you have no starting issues, even cold or warm engine, invest on knock sensor first.

After having my 06 dodge stratus checked out. 6 codes showed up. I don't want to just start throwing parts on without knowing the real reason for the problem. The car drives fine and then just...

Let's start with the codes.

Po129 refers to barosensor

Po344 is a code for the camshaft position sensor

Po339 crankshaft position sensor

Po340 camshaft position circuit malfunction

Po335 crankshaft POS sensor malfunction

Po122 throttle pedal position

Item 2,3,4,5 relate to each other that s camshaft and crankshaft position sensors. Since both already show a malfunction code, it would be advisable to change.

Sometimes other codes show up because there is a relation but not that the item is bad.

I have a 2000 chrysler concorde that the engine light just popped on - the error codes are po302, po420, po340

P0302-cylinder #2 misfire detected
P0420- catalyst efficiency below threshold bank 1
P0340-No cam signal at PCM.
The Cam sensor most likely needs to be replaced first. Clear the codes after that and drive and see what comes back on.
